Commercial insurance agents in Douglasville Georgia help local businesses find coverage for property liability and workers compensation. Georgia law requires most employers with three or more employees to carry workers compensation insurance. Agents can guide you through options that meet state requirements and protect your business assets.
What Does a Commercial Insurance Agent in Douglasville Cost?
Commercial insurance costs in Georgia vary widely by business type size and location. A small retail shop might pay 500 to 1500 per year for general liability while a construction contractor could pay 3000 to 10000 or more. Workers compensation rates in Georgia are set by class code and average around 1.50 to 3.00 per 100 dollars of payroll. This is general information not insurance advice.

Frequently Asked Questions
What types of commercial insurance do Douglasville businesses need?
Common coverages include general liability commercial property workers compensation and commercial auto. Georgia law mandates workers comp for businesses with three or more employees. An agent can help you assess risks specific to your industry.
How do I choose a commercial insurance agent in Douglasville?
Look for an agent licensed in Georgia with experience in your industry. Ask about their carrier network and claims support. Check online reviews and request references from other local business owners.
